  6. After Club Level • No Social Media of the Winner after the club level! None! • The winner may be disqualified if name, picture, and/or club sponsoring is posted on ANY social media platform by the winner, winner’s parents, winner’s coaches, and/or members of the sponsoring club. The decision of the contest chair shall be final. • Notify the Area Host the students name that won. • Let the student that won know date and time of your Area competition.

  9. Club Level Contest • We need a host for each level of the contest! • Clubs host their own contest which may not be combined with other clubs. • This is the only level where clubs hold competitions during their regularly scheduled weekly meetings.

Area Level hosting • Club 4WT Chairs within the area may contact each other to determine location for Group Contest. • Your Assistant Governor for your area should assist in finding the host club. • Notify your Regional Chair of date, time and location. • Clubs participating or the host club should invite the Judges. A Club in your Area should volunteer to Host the Area competition.

  15. Deadline for Registration 4-Way Test Speech Contest Registration Deadline is January 31, 2020. Club entry fee $300. All money is to be sent to the District 5300 Administrator. Club Entry forms are to be filled out on-line through 4WT page on District website ( no other forms will be accepted). A copy will be automatically sent to District 4-Way Test Chair.
